Meade Emory, JD, LLM, is an attorney, a professor of law at the University of Washington School of Law, a former Assistant to the Commissioner of the United States Internal Revenue Service (IRS), and a co-founder of the Church of Spiritual Technology (CST) in 1982, which does business as the L. Ron Hubbard Library. Emory served as Legislation Counsel for the U.S. Congress Joint Committee on Taxation from 1970 to 1972. He has also taught at the University of California, … Wikipedia
